Home
last modified time | relevance | path

Searched refs:t_lockp (Results 1 – 10 of 10) sorted by relevance

/titanic_41/usr/src/uts/common/disp/
H A Ddisp_lock.c126 lock_t *volatile *tlpp = &t->t_lockp; in thread_lock()
169 lock_t *volatile *tlpp = &t->t_lockp; in thread_lock_high()
199 ASSERT(t->t_lockp != &transition_lock); in thread_transition()
201 lp = t->t_lockp; in thread_transition()
202 t->t_lockp = &transition_lock; in thread_transition()
218 ASSERT(t->t_lockp != &stop_lock); in thread_stop()
220 lp = t->t_lockp; in thread_stop()
226 t->t_lockp = &stop_lock; in thread_stop()
H A Dshuttle.c128 oldtlp = t->t_lockp; in shuttle_resume()
H A Dthread.c761 t->t_lockp = NULL; /* nothing should try to lock this thread now */ in thread_free()
1281 ASSERT(t->t_lockp == &transition_lock); in setrun_locked()
/titanic_41/usr/src/uts/common/sys/
H A Dthread.h196 disp_lock_t *t_lockp; /* pointer to the dispatcher lock */ member
580 #define thread_unlock(t) disp_lock_exit((t)->t_lockp)
581 #define thread_unlock_high(t) disp_lock_exit_high((t)->t_lockp)
582 #define thread_unlock_nopreempt(t) disp_lock_exit_nopreempt((t)->t_lockp)
584 #define THREAD_LOCK_HELD(t) (DISP_LOCK_HELD((t)->t_lockp))
630 ((tp)->t_state = state, (tp)->t_lockp = lp)
641 #define THREAD_TRANSITION_NOLOCK(tp) ((tp)->t_lockp = &transition_lock)
681 tlp = (tp)->t_lockp; \
/titanic_41/usr/src/uts/common/os/
H A Dturnstile.c526 if (!turnstile_interlock(t->t_lockp, &owner->t_lockp)) { in turnstile_block()
576 if (t->t_lockp != owner->t_lockp) in turnstile_block()
595 if (t->t_lockp != owner->t_lockp) in turnstile_block()
665 ASSERT(t->t_lockp == &tc->tc_lock); in turnstile_dequeue()
/titanic_41/usr/src/uts/i86pc/ml/
H A Doffsets.in91 t_lockp
/titanic_41/usr/src/uts/sun4/ml/
H A Doffsets.in131 t_lockp
/titanic_41/usr/src/uts/sparc/v9/ml/
H A Dlock_prim.s759 t->t_lockp = &cp->cpu_thread_lock;
/titanic_41/usr/src/uts/intel/ia32/ml/
H A Dlock_prim.s1430 t->t_lockp = &cp->cpu_thread_lock;
/titanic_41/usr/src/uts/common/fs/doorfs/
H A Ddoor_sys.c1448 tlp = caller->t_lockp; in door_return()
1873 tlp = server_t->t_lockp; in door_get_server()